Melbourne, Australia – In a sweeping move to curb escalating violence involving young people, the Australian state of Victoria is enacting a permanent ban on the sale of machetes, effective promptly. The crackdown follows a temporary ban implemented in May and aims to remove these weapons from circulation, with authorities emphasizing strict consequences for those found in possession without legitimate reason.
A important cache of knives and machetes seized by South Australian police earlier this week underscored the urgency of the measure,prompting swift action from the Victorian government. Minister for Police Anthony Carbines stated the government is fully supporting Victoria Police in their efforts to confiscate these weapons and safeguard public safety.
“Our message to anyone with these weapons is simple – get rid of them or face the consequences,” Carbines declared.
The ban isn’t absolute. Recognizing legitimate uses, exemptions will be granted to agricultural workers who rely on machetes for their profession, and individuals utilizing them for conventional, historical, or cultural practices. However, those claiming exemption will be required to demonstrate eligibility upon request from law enforcement and adhere to stringent conditions.
The move has already seen results, with major online retailer Amazon voluntarily removing machetes from its Australian marketplace following the initial temporary ban.Beyond the Headlines: The Global Trend of Weapon Restriction
This action by Victoria aligns with a growing global trend of stricter weapon control measures, notably concerning easily accessible blades. While frequently enough overlooked in broader firearm debates, machetes and similar large knives have become increasingly implicated in violent crimes, especially among youth gangs.
Experts point to several factors driving this trend:
Accessibility: Machetes are frequently enough readily available for purchase, sometimes with minimal age verification.
Intimidation Factor: The size and appearance of a machete can be particularly intimidating, escalating confrontations.
* Social Media Influence: The proliferation of violent content online can normalize the carrying of weapons and contribute to a culture of aggression.
The Victorian government’s approach – a targeted ban with specific exemptions – represents a nuanced strategy. Unlike blanket prohibitions, it acknowledges legitimate needs while prioritizing public safety. This approach could serve as a model for other jurisdictions grappling with similar challenges.The long-term effectiveness of the ban will depend on robust enforcement and continued efforts to address the underlying causes of youth violence. However, the government’s decisive action sends a clear signal: the possession of machetes for unlawful purposes will not be tolerated.
